I think I have a potential, albeit convoluted, way to test this.
If we were to copy the card with something like Zola, play and destroy the copy while preventing the original from entering the deck, we can see if Seeker can fetch it.
If it can, then that means that the effect of Floppy is bugged and doesn’t count as copying itself under normal circumstances.
If it can’t, then it means Seeker is bugged as it should be able to draw a Zola copy regardless of the status of original.
Probably the easiest class to do this in would be Rogue since it can bounce the original Floppy.
EDIT:
Just tested it out, and Seeker was able to work with Floppy when copied via an effect that isn’t Floppy.
This means that Floppy doesn’t create a copy of itself, but just shuffles itself into the deck.
Also found out something unusual. If affected by Equality, Floppy Hydra’s stat doubling from the new health total of 1. It doesn’t register as a temporary debuff.
It’s almost as if they took the code from Immortal Prelate and modified it.
I’ve been testing this as well and Idk if this makes any difference but the weird thing is for me, that if you kill Floppy with a Kracken, the sharp eyed seeker WILL draw out a vanilla 4/8 “buffed” Floppy.
If a Floppy is “buffed” before being “destroyed” by the Kracken, a “buffed” Floppy will be drawn out by S.E.S. - Properly working.
I assume because the “original floppy” is still “technically” on the board" inside of the Kracken, would be my guess.
.
~ HOWEVER the main bug here is, if a floppy dies on it’s own, (even if buffed another way via various card buffs OR NOT) the sharp eyed seeker will NOT draw out ANY Floppy whatsoever ~ So even though Floppy is shuffling a “copy” (not originally in your deck) back into your deck, the Sharp eyed seeker will NOT draw it, even though it didn’t “Start there” ~ according to the Sharp eyed seeker (and the Floppy’s) text.
